What's Happening?
Nick Kyrgios, the Australian tennis player, has announced plans to pursue a professional basketball career in Europe after retiring from tennis. Kyrgios, who has faced injuries and a limited playing schedule, expressed his desire to play professionally
in two sports. The NBA's expansion into Europe, with a new 16-team league set to begin in 2027, presents potential opportunities for Kyrgios. His passion for basketball is well-known, and he has been involved in organizing games in Australia.
